This wine was made from grapes grown on rolling hills and light, sandy soils. The grapes were carefully sorted. Some vats held whole – unpressed – grapes during fermentation. The grapes were collected in early October. The wine aged in both Bulgarian and French barriques for 7 to 8 months.

*Rubin - a crossing of the varieties Nebbiolo and Syrah created in Bulgaria in 1944.


The process of grape harvesting was delayed until there was partial withering. This was a way to attain better concentration and easier body and color extraction from grape skins. Varying fermentation regimes were followed by each individual fermentor. The wine aged in various styles of French and Bulgarian oak barrels for ten months.
